When a college student is accused of killing his girlfriend, his distraught parents hire private detective Nathaniel Singer to clear his name. Could there be evidence that was overlooked by the police? Unraveling the story of the girl&’s last days, Singer discovers that her quiet college campus hides a nest of rivalries and intrigues. It turns out that the girl who seemed to be admired by all had plenty of enemies. Now Singer finds himself up against a clever killer, and someone&’s about to get a lesson in life and death. Fast, violent, and funny, Cold Trail Blues is Raymond Miller&’s second Nathaniel Singer novel—the return of a writer bestselling author Lee Child calls a &“great new talent,&” and of a character Kirkus Reviews calls &“a welcome addition to the ranks of hard-boiled private eyes with a softer side.&”
